Post by: jrbows on July 09, 2014, 04:50:00 PM
X2 what sam barrett said I wouldn't jump on anything until a good long walk through the blanket swap, maybe 2 or 3 evenings worth,good luck, just give gas money for the trip home to a trusted friend.
Title: Re: ETAR and 600$
Post by: Wapiti Chaser on July 09, 2014, 05:44:00 PM
Yep $600.00 on the blanket goes along way !  Several dealers also have used bows inside. Try as many as possible and the bow will find you. I have shot $1000.00 plus bows that I couldn't shoot to save my life and $300.00 bows I couldn't miss with.
